DESCRIPTION

Gives you an ability to use a language other than the public one in the admincp.

STATISTICS

Products to Install: 1


VERSION HISTORY

1.1.0
[+] The hack is now a product with no file modifications required.
[+] The hack now covers the ModCP, not only AdminCP.

1.0.0
Initial Release.
